From 1571a9121b4e42fdb40ce1e76d002801f47b5316 Mon Sep 17 00:00:00 2001 From: =?UTF-8?q?Vladim=C3=ADr=20Vondru=C5=A1?= Date: Mon, 4 Nov 2013 17:45:43 +0100 Subject: [PATCH] Text: added TODO, minor cleanup. --- src/Text/Renderer.cpp | 3 +++ src/Text/Renderer.h | 8 ++++---- 2 files changed, 7 insertions(+), 4 deletions(-) diff --git a/src/Text/Renderer.cpp b/src/Text/Renderer.cpp index a278e0d15..f72c8c224 100644 --- a/src/Text/Renderer.cpp +++ b/src/Text/Renderer.cpp @@ -32,6 +32,9 @@ namespace Magnum { namespace Text { +/** @todo Move duplicate code to layouter::renderGlyph(), the implementation + should be in doRenderGlyph() then */ + namespace { template void createIndices(void* output, const UnsignedInt glyphCount) { diff --git a/src/Text/Renderer.h b/src/Text/Renderer.h index 574de03a8..b1c5b8a9c 100644 --- a/src/Text/Renderer.h +++ b/src/Text/Renderer.h @@ -28,6 +28,10 @@ * @brief Class @ref Magnum::Text::AbstractRenderer, @ref Magnum::Text::Renderer, typedef @ref Magnum::Text::Renderer2D, @ref Magnum::Text::Renderer3D */ +#include +#include +#include + #include "Math/Geometry/Rectangle.h" #include "Buffer.h" #include "DimensionTraits.h" @@ -36,10 +40,6 @@ #include "magnumTextVisibility.h" -#include -#include -#include - namespace Magnum { namespace Text { /**